Standard Dwarf Bearded (SDB)
8” – 16” tall
Standard Dwarf Bearded irises (SDB) bloom shortly after the MDBs. These small irises have color patterns that will take your breath away. They are easy to grow and bloom prolifically. They are best when interspersed throughout your perennial bed.
